linux软考常用命令
1、常用基礎命令:
ls (list) 查看當前文件夾下的內容
pwd (print wrok directory) 查看當前所在的文件夾
cd ?(change directory) 切換文件夾
toch ?如果文件不存在,新建文件
mkdir (make directory)
rm (remove) 刪除一個文件或目錄
clear 清屏
rpm (redhat package manger):用于管理各項軟件包
ps-aef ?顯示終端上所有進程
ls-c ?將文件按修改時間順序顯示
ls-l ?以長格式來顯示文件的詳細信息
ls-a ? 顯示指定目錄下所有子目錄與文件
ls-d ? 只顯示名稱而不顯示其下的各文件
/dev :存放linux系統下的設備文件
/lib :系統使用的函數目錄
/etc :系統配置文件存放的目錄
/bin :可執行二進制的目錄,如常用的命令ls、tar、mv、cat等
/proc :用于存放進程和系統信息
/root :系統管理員用戶家目錄
/boot :放置系統啟動時用到的一些文件
/home :默認的用戶家目錄
/lost+fount :系統錯誤時,存放遺失的片段
/opt :主機額外安裝軟件所擺放的目錄
/mnt:/media :光盤默認掛載點
/tmp :正在執行的程序臨時存放文件的目錄
/usr :應用程序存放目錄
/var :放置系統執行過程中經常變化的文件;如日志、消息等
cp-f :強制復制目錄的命令
cp-i :復制已有文件覆蓋時先詢問是否覆蓋,為防止覆蓋相同文件名的文件
cp-a :
grep :文本搜索工具命令;用于在指定文件中查找指定字符串
chmod :更改一個文件的權限設置命令
attrib :顯示所有文件的屬性
file :檢測文件類型的命令
Netstat -r :顯示路由記錄
kill :終止某個進程的命令
shutdown -r :關機后立即重啟
shutdown -h :關機后不重新啟動
shutdown -k :并不真正關機而只是發出警告信息
shutdown -f :快速關機重啟跳過fsck
shutdown -n :快速關機不經過init程序
shutdown -c :取消一個已經運行的shutdown
關閉防火墻的命令:
service iptables stop :立即關閉,立即生效,重啟后失效
chkconfig iptables off :重啟后關閉,不失效
/etc/resolv.conf或/etc/named.conf :負責配置DNS的文件;DNS服務器端配置文件
/etc/httpd/conf/httpd.conf :www服務器主配置文件
/etc/dhcpd.conf :DHCP服務器配置文件
/etc/gateways :是路由表文件
/etc/shadow ?:存放用戶賬號加密口令的文件
/etc/hostname :包含了主機名稱
/etc/hosts :ip地址和主機名之間的映射,主機別名
inetd.conf ?:系統超級服務進程inetd的配置文件
lio.conf ?:操作進程啟動程序
httpd.conf ?:web服務器Apache的配置文件
dhcpd.leases :保存客戶租約信息的文件
windows操作系統:
ipconfig/flushdns :清除本地DNS緩存命令
ipconfig/displaydns :顯示DNS緩存命令
ipconfig/release :釋放本地IP命令
MX :郵件交換器記錄
NS :授權域名服務器記錄
CNAME :別名記錄
PTR :反向記錄解析
Nslookup :用于DNS服務器故障診斷的工具
2、cd拓展:
cd 切換到當前用戶的主目錄
cd~ 切換到當前用戶的主目錄
cd . 保持當前目錄不變
cd .. 切換到上級目錄
cd- 可以在最近兩次工作目錄間來回切換
以.開頭的文件為隱藏文件,需要用-a參數才能顯示
.代表當前目錄
…代表上一級目錄
-l 以列表方式顯示文件的詳細信息
-h 配合-l以人性化的方式顯示文件大小
3、mkdir拓展
-p 可以遞歸創建目錄
eg:mkdir -p a/b/c
rm拓展
使用rm命令要小心,因為文件刪除后不能恢復。
-f 強制刪除,忽略不存在的文件,無需提示
-r 遞歸地刪除目錄下的內容,刪除文件夾時必須加此參數
4、終端命令格式
command [-options] [parameter]
command: 命令名,相應功能的英文單詞或單詞的縮寫
[-options]:選項,可用來對命令進行控制,也可以省略
parameter:傳給命令的參數,可以是零個、一個或者多個
eg: touch 文件名稱 cd 目錄名稱 mkdir 目錄名稱?
rm文件名稱 {command+parameter}
rm -r 文件名稱 {command+ -options + parameter}
5、拷貝和移動文件
命令格式:tree[目錄名] 命令可以以樹狀圖列出文件目錄結果
-d 只顯示目錄(不顯示文件)
命令格式:cp 源文件 目標文件 復制文件或目錄
eg: cp ~/Documents/readme.txt ./readme.txt
-i 覆蓋文件前提示
-r 若給出的源文件是目錄文件,則cp將遞歸復制該目錄下的所有子目錄和文件,目標文件必須為一個目錄名
命令格式:mv 源文件 目標文件 移動文件或目錄,也可以給文件或目錄重命名
-i 覆蓋文件前提示
6、less :可以使用光標上下移動一行
more :可以分頁查看
cat :一次性將文件內容全部輸出
7、關機/重啟
shoutdown
命令格式:shoutdown 選項 時間
shoutdown命令可以安全關閉或重啟系統
8、查看或配置網卡信息
ifconfig 可以查看/配置計算機當前的網卡配置信息
ping
命令格式:ping IP地址
#檢測到目標主機是否連接正常
#檢測本地網卡工作正常(本地回環/環回地址)
ping一般用于檢測當前計算機到目標計算機之間的網絡是否通暢,數值越大,速度越慢。
SSH客戶的簡單使用
命令格式:ssh [-p port] user@remote #[xxx]表示可以不填,直接默認。
- user是在遠程機器上的用戶名,如果不指定的話默認為當前用戶
- remote是遠程機器的地址,可以是ip/域名,或者是后面會提到的別名
- port是SSH Server監聽的端口,如果不指定,就默認值22
注:
- SSH這個終端命令只能在Linux或者UNIX系統下使用
- 如果是在windows系統中,可以安裝PuTTY或者XShell客戶端軟件即可
- 在工作中,SSH服務器的端口號很有可能不是22,如果遇到這種情況就需要使用-p選項,指定正確的端口號,否則無法正常連接到服務器。
使用exit退出當前用戶的登錄
scp(secure copy)
- scp是一個在linux下用來進行遠程拷貝文件的命令
- 它的地址地址格式與ssh基本相同,需要注意的是,在指定端口時用的大寫-P而不是小寫的。
?
總結
以上是生活随笔為你收集整理的linux软考常用命令的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 图片文字识别工具调研
- 下一篇: flash设置屏保 html,全面淘汰